User manual

DCN Next Generation Open Interface Release 2.4 Config Install and Database
en | 69
Bosch Communications Systems | 2007 February | SRS_SCSIINF | Du010934
APPENDIX A. VALUES OF THE DEFINES
In this document a lot of definitions are given, which have values connected to them. In this
appendix all defines will be connected to their values.
The values are presented in ā€˜C’-syntax and are grouped on related purpose.
#define DCNC_APP_DB 3
#define DCNC_APP_SI 17
#define DCNC_APP_SC 16
#define DB_C_START_APP MKWORD (1,DCNC_APP_DB)
#define DB_C_STOP_APP MKWORD (2,DCNC_APP_DB)
#define DB_C_MAINT_CCU MKWORD (3,DCNC_APP_DB)
#define DB_C_CLEAR_CCU MKWORD (4,DCNC_APP_DB)
#define DB_C_CCU_APPLY_ONE MKWORD (5,DCNC_APP_DB)
#define DB_C_DOWNLOAD_CCU MKWORD (6,DCNC_APP_DB)
#define SC_C_GET_CCU_VERSIONINFO MKWORD (6,DCNC_APP_SC)
#define SC_C_START_APP MKWORD (7,DCNC_APP_SC)
#define SC_C_STOP_APP MKWORD (8,DCNC_APP_SC)
#define SC_C_CONNECT_UNIT MKWORD (9,DCNC_APP_SC)
#define SC_C_DISCONNECT_UNIT MKWORD (10,DCNC_APP_SC)
#define SC_C_GET_CCU_CONFIG MKWORD (12,DCNC_APP_SC)
#define SC_C_CONNECT_SLAVE_CCU MKWORD (13,DCNC_APP_SC)
#define SC_C_DISCONNECT_SLAVE_CCU MKWORD (14,DCNC_APP_SC)
#define SC_C_CCU_REBOOT MKWORD (15,DCNC_APP_SC)
#define SC_C_CCU_MODE_CHANGE MKWORD (16,DCNC_APP_SC)
#define SC_C_CHECK_LINK MKWORD (18,DCNC_APP_SC)
#define SC_C_GET_CCU_CONFIG_PROPERTY MKWORD (51,DCNC_APP_SC)
#define SC_C_REQ_SERIAL_NR MKWORD (53,DCNC_APP_SC)
#define SC_C_GET_SLAVE_NODES MKWORD (54,DCNC_APP_SC)
#define SC_C_GET_JOINED_UNIT_IDS MKWORD (55,DCNC_APP_SC)
#define SC_C_UNIT_SERIAL_NR MKWORD (56,DCNC_APP_SC)
#define SI_C_SELECT_UNIT MKWORD (1,DCNC_APP_SI)
#define SI_C_START_INSTALL MKWORD (4,DCNC_APP_SI)
#define SI_C_STOP_INSTALL MKWORD (5,DCNC_APP_SI)
#define SI_C_REGISTER_UNIT MKWORD (9,DCNC_APP_SI)
#define SI_C_SET_MASTER_VOL MKWORD (10,DCNC_APP_SI)
#define SI_C_SET_EXT_CONTACT MKWORD (13, DCNC_APP_SI)
#define SI_C_GET_EXT_CONTACT MKWORD (14, DCNC_APP_SI)
#define SI_C_SET_MICROPHONE_GAIN MKWORD (15, DCNC_APP_SI)
#define SI_C_GET_MICROPHONE_GAIN MKWORD (16, DCNC_APP_SI)
#define SI_C_RESET_MICROPHONE_GAIN MKWORD (17, DCNC_APP_SI)
#define SI_C_REQ_OPERATION_MODE MKWORD (30, DCNC_APP_SI)
#define SI_C_SET_OPERATION_MODE MKWORD (31, DCNC_APP_SI)
#define SI_C_REQ_SLAVE_ID MKWORD (32, DCNC_APP_SI)
#define SI_C_SET_SLAVE_ID MKWORD (33, DCNC_APP_SI)
#define SI_C_OPERATION_MODE MKWORD (34, DCNC_APP_SI)
#define SI_C_SLAVE_ID MKWORD (35, DCNC_APP_SI)
/* Defines for external contact */
#define SI_C_NO_FUNCTION 0
#define SI_C_PRESENT 1
#define SI_C_FRAUD 2
#define DBSC_MAX_ACT_UNIT 512 SCCU system
#define DBSC_MAX_DELEGATE DBSC_MAX_ACT_UNIT
#define DBSC_NCHAR_SCREENLINE 33
#define DCNC_TYPE_DELEGATE 0x00
#define DCNC_TYPE_CHAIRMAN 0x10
#define DCNC_SUBTYPE_CONCENTUS 0x00
#define DCNC_SUBTYPE_FLUSH 0x01
#define DCNC_SUBTYPE_FLUSH_DUAL 0x02
#define DCNC_SUBTYPE_DISC 0x03
#define DCNC_SUBTYPE_DISC_DUAL 0x04
#define DCNC_SUBTYPE_VOTING 0x09